THE IMPACT OF BOUNDARY LAYER SEPARATION CONTROL ON A PLANE MIXING LAYER

ABSTRAKT

The purpose of this experimental study is to analyze the effects of a driven separation near the trailing edge of a splitter-plate on the development of a turbulent mixing layer. The separation is driven by a steady pneumatic injection, and is considered here as an actuator for controlling the mixing efficiency of the mixing layer. Particle image velocimetry and hot wire measurements are performed for the natural and the manipulated regimes. The results highlight the hyper-mixing capabilities of the control strategy. Analyses of the turbulent field and coherent structures organization give essential information about the mechanisms responsible for the mixing enhancement.
